British-Indian Fashion Designer Nikita Karizma Launches Debut SS23 Collection on the London Fashion Week Website

Leading British-Indian fashion designer Nikita Karizma has launched the Future-Planet Fantasia SS23 collection, debuting live on the London Fashion Week website in September.

As the contemporary designer embarks onto a new path of her journey, Nikita has manifested the Karizma girl and her future, depicting hope, positivity, and new beginnings. The collection is brimming with strong creative force and feminine energy, pushing boundaries like never before and blending colors, textures, and fabrics to reinvent and reincarnate classic styles. 

 

Defining the collection as ‘daring yet cruelty-free,’ Nikita is hopeful that her thoughtfully perceived and executed designs will transmit the brand’s core ideals from the Earth and beyond: To uplift and support women that illuminate the world through their personal appearances, authentic self, and meaningful stories.

 

You will find the resurgence of a ’90s chainmail dress inspired by the beautiful aurora lights of the night sky, blending with neo-futuristic cuts. Super soft vegan materials, magma-sculpted designs, and denim galore are some of the collection’s highlights that have swept the viewers away. All pieces are designed in London, envisioning Nikita’s future of the planet. 

 

The Nikita Karizma label is known for contemporary clothing and lifestyle products that exude the glamor of her cultural heritage and fuse it with the rebellious independence of London fashion space with a visionary twist. The label perfectly depicts her true self, a British-Indian designer illustrating a new generation of influence. Nikita’s fashion sense reflects a life lived without limits and is motivated to make women feel comfortable, beautiful, edgy, and unique — all at the same time. 

 

An alumna of the London College of Fashion, Nikita Karizma quickly created a huge fanbase. Her designs are adorned by Hollywood hot shots like Kylie Jenner, Kim Kardashian, Fergie, Gwen Stefani, Lady Gaga, and Christina Aguilera and even loved by Bollywood divas like Kriti Sanon, Shilpa Shetty, Sonakshi Sinha, and Masoom Minawala. Upholding the values of sustainability, diversity, zero waste, and slow fashion, Nikita is raging with potential, and her designs are definitely to watch out for. 

 

Her brand’s humanitarian approach is apparent through efforts like the Zero-Waste project, which uses scraps from the design studio to turn into tote bags for charity. All profits from sales of these are used to plant trees in collaboration with the Love Peace Harmony foundation. So far, 200,000 trees have been planted to date across Madagascar, Mozambique, Kenya, Nepal, Indonesia, Haiti, Central America & Brazil. 

 

The brand also supports Sathira Dhammasathan in Bangkok, a Buddhist sanctuary run by 60 female nuns rehabilitating women from prisons and domestic suffering, and a Mumbai charity, ‘Sakhi,’ for girls’ education. The aim is not just to create alluring fashion pieces but to change the planet’s future through collective enlightenment. 

 

Nikita’s latest collection is for the empowered and dynamic women who know that going after your dreams will always remain in style but living them is the future.
